LDK Guild Rules Version 2
I. GENERAL
1. These rules are guidelines to help players understand what is expected of them as members of The Legendary Dark Knights Guild.
2. The official Guild Rules and official List of Guild Officers shall be posted on the LDK web site.
3. Each Guild Officer and Leader shall have a current printed copy of the Guild Rules in case the website is inaccessible.
4. These rules become the official Guild Rules once approved by a unanimous vote of the Guild Officers and Guild Leader. Any change or amendment to these rules must be approved by a majority of the Guild Officers and Leader.
II. GUILD MEMBERSHIP CRITERIA
1. At least one Guild Officer shall interview each prospective new member.
2. The interview will be based on a list of questions available to the Guild Officers.
3. Minimum level for membership is 50. Exceptions can be made if a majority of Guild Officers agree.
4. Only the prospective member?s main character can become a member. Exceptions can be made if a majority of Guild Officers agree.
5. The ?inviting? Guild Officer will post the probation start date in the public notes section of the Guild window, and send a ?Welcome? announcement to the Guild.
6. The prospective member will be placed on a 30-day probationary period and is expected to follow the Rules of Conduct and encouraged to participate in Guild raids and groups during this period.
7. At the end of the probationary period, permanent Guild membership will be given if a majority of Guild Officers agree.
8. Each Guild member must designate one character to be his/her main character.
9. A Guild member may designate a new main character providing the old main character remains in the Guild.
10. Membership of alternate characters of all Guild members may be granted at any level without majority Guild Officer vote.
III. RULES OF CONDUCT
1. Every member of the LDK Guild is a representative of the Guild and must demonstrate good sportsmanship, consideration, and respect to every EQ player. Do not participate in any action that would reflect negatively on the LDK Guild image.
2. Do no beg for money or items from Guild or non-Guild players.
3. Do not ask Guild members for power leveling (PL).
4. Do not use the ?ANONYMOUS? tag. It hides your Guild label and your location from the Guild. Use the ?ROLEPLAY? tag if you wish to remain anonymous to non-Guild players.
5. Do not use profanity in any form in any chat channel.
6. Do not deliberately Kill Steal (KS) other groups or players.
7. Do not deliberately train or interfere with other groups or players.
8. Do not confront or exchange verbal blows with a Guild member. Should there be a conflict or complaint against a fellow Guild member, immediately contact a Guild Officer via in-game email, tell, or RL email. The Guild Officer(s) will evaluate the situation and determine the course of action to be taken against the offending member.
9. Infraction of these rules may result in a ?Formal Warning? by a Guild Officer, or possibly termination of membership from the Guild of the member?s main and all alternate characters.
IV. GUILD ROSTER
1. The official Guild Roster is the in-game roster on the Guild window. An unofficial roster may be posted on the Guild website.
2. All main characters and alternate characters will be included on the roster. However, EVERY alternate character will show the main?s name in the Public Notes section.
3. Characters that are inactive for 3 months shall have ?Inactive? placed in the Public Notes. Exceptions will be made for alternates if the main has been active in the last 3 months.
4. Characters inactive for 6 months shall be removed from the roster. Exceptions will be made for alternates if the main has been active in the last 6 months.
5. If a character has been inactive for 6 months and that character has consistently followed the high standards of the Guild then, by agreement of a majority of Guild Officers, that character shall be considered a ?Legend? of the Legendary Dark Knights. The term ?Legend? shall be put in the Public Note for that character.
6. If a character notifies a Guild Officer that they will be absent from the game for an extended time, then ?Absent until (date)? shall be put in the Public Note section of that players main character. In case the member does not return by the (date), the (date) shown will be considered the latest playing date and the rules for inactive characters/roster removal will start.
7. When a Guild member?s main character leaves the Guild (but not the game), all alternate characters will be removed from the Guild as well. Exceptions will be made if a majority of Guild Officers agree.
V. GUILD RAIDS
1. Raid attendance is encouraged but NOT mandatory.
2. Raid dates, times, and locations for scheduled raids will be posted on the Guild web site.
3. The next scheduled raid date, time, and location will be posted in the GMOTD at least 3 days ahead of time. Second and third choices may be mentioned.
4. The Raid Leader shall designate a LC (Loot Consul). ONLY the LC shall announce what item is available, when to roll on it, and who won the item. All rolls before that announcement shall be invalid. If no Loot Consul is appointed, the Raid Leader shall act as Loot Consul.
5. Unless otherwise stated, rolling on an item shall be RANDOM 1-101, with high roll winning. In case of a tie, the tying parties, and ONLY the tying parties, shall re-roll until a winner is determined.
6. Winning loot on a previous roll during the Raid shall disqualify members from rolling on other items unless the Loot Consul decides otherwise.
7. Loot for a member?s specific quest becomes the property of that member once it drops.
8. Raid loot dropped that is NOT for a specific member shall be distributed as per these rules, in this order:
A. The Loot Consul can decide for the good of the guild that an item shall not be rolled on but given to a specific guild member.
B. Guild members in the raid can claim an item if the character in the raid can use the item. Multiple claims are settled by random roll as per Guild rules.
C. Guild members in the raid can claim an item for an alternate providing the Loot Consul approves. Multiple claims are to be settled by random roll as per Guild rules.
D. The item shall be deposited in the Guild bank.
E. Non-guild players can claim an item providing the character in the raid can use the item. Multiple claims are to be settled by random roll as per Guild rules.
F. If a non-guild player in the raid cannot use the item for their current character, then they can claim it for an alternate providing the Loot Consul agrees. Multiple claims are to be settled by random roll as per Guild rules.
G. If the item is not claimed by any of the above then, at the discretion of the Loot Consul, any Guild member not in the raid may claim the item.
VI. GUILD BANK
1. Each Guild Officer shall be a Guild Banker.
2. Items in the Guild bank shall be available to Guild members at the discretion of any of the Guild?s bankers.
3. Any disagreement among the Guild Bankers about item disbursement shall be settled by a vote?majority rules. However, if there is a tie, Guild Leader shall cast the tie-breaking vote.
4. Members on probation cannot remove items from the Guild bank.
5. Overflow from the Guild bank can be put on Trader characters approved by the Guild Bankers.
VII. GUILD OFFICERS
1. There shall be a minimum of five (5) Guild Officers. An odd number (in order to break tie votes) is recommended but not required.
2. Guild Officers need not be the member?s main character.
3. Candidates need a majority approval of the Guild Officers before being presented to the Guild Leader for induction.
4. Duties of the individual Guild Officer shall be determined by the Guild Officers.
5. Removal of a Guild Officer is determined by the majority of Guild Officers and Leader.
VIII. GUILD LEADER
1. The Guild Leader shall serve until the member resigns the position.
2. Selection of a new Guild Leader is determined by the Guild Leader with approval of a majority vote of Guild Officers. This includes any co-leaders.

I'd like to suggest some different wording for loot distribution.
A small officers meeting concluded the following as far as guidelines for loot and loot counsel.
When an item first drops these are the steps we would/could follow to determine where it belongs...by means of eliminating the players that it shouldnt go to and randoming, when the eliminations are done...
1) eliminate the class/races that cant use it (obviously)
2) eliminate the raiders who have a similar item that is better (obviously)
3) eliminate alts
4) eliminate nonguildees (exception: regular raid attendees..see #6)
5) eliminate raiders who have looted an item already this raid (exception: see #7)
6) eliminate raiders who have attended less than 2 raids in past month (this shall include impromptu raids) (nonguildees who Have attended raids frequently, may not be eliminated in step 4). We will most likely NOT keep detailed records of attendance, but will make this decision based on the overall feeling of the loot counsel.
7) Add a raider who has previously received an item this raid, but who is active and needs this item, for the benefit of LDK (determined by loot counsel).
It should be noted, that at any time during the elimination process, loot counsel may stop the eliminating, and call for a random from the remaining uneliminated members who want the item. Also, step 5 might need worded better, in order to get past this elimination step, you dont necesarily need to have attended 2 raids in the past month, just to have better attendance than the other raiders left to choose from...ie the loot counsel will choose where the line is drawn..(1 raid in past month? 2? 3 in six months?)..the cutoff point will be determined by loot counsel, in order to eliminate some raiders from the random.
Players left 'in' after the elimination steps will random for the item.
*note imo all droppable items shall be looted by main looter and loot distribution take place outside of raid, if you need a droppable item that fell, merely ask the looter and you will be informed of its status (how many requests have come for it), often resulting in just recieving the item. Droppable items with multiple requests shall be distributed via the guidelines above in a timely fashion.
